Definition: How can the use of recycled and reclaimed materials contribute to sustainable building design?
Recycled and reclaimed materials play a crucial role in sustainable building design by offering numerous environmental and economic benefits. These materials are obtained from various sources, such as construction waste, industrial by-products, and discarded products, and are then processed and repurposed for use in new construction projects.Environmental Benefits
By incorporating recycled and reclaimed materials into building design, the demand for virgin resources is significantly reduced. This helps to conserve natural resources, minimize energy consumption, and mitigate the negative impacts associated with resource extraction and manufacturing processes. Furthermore, the production of recycled and reclaimed materials often requires less energy compared to the production of new materials. This results in lower carbon emissions and a reduced carbon footprint for the building project.
Economic Benefits
The use of recycled and reclaimed materials in sustainable building design can lead to substantial cost savings. These materials are often more affordable compared to their new counterparts, making them an attractive option for developers and builders. Moreover, the utilization of recycled and reclaimed materials can enhance a building’s market value and appeal. As sustainability becomes increasingly important to consumers and investors, buildings that prioritize the use of recycled materials are seen as more environmentally responsible and socially conscious.
